We pride ourselves in being able to look at a room and see past all of the outdated and straight up ugly furniture and find great potential in a space. The master bedroom at #thehighlandshouse was no exception! What may look like a dreary old bedroom to some, looked like a canvas full of endless possibilities to us! We took what originally was a rather large (for the size of the house) master bedroom, and reconfigured the space to add in a walk in closet and  master bathroom.

In the bedroom, we wanted to bring in neutral tones to keep the space feeling fresh and uncluttered , and of course I had to include white bedding!  You’d think with having a black dog, I’d stray away from white, but nope, white bedding, all day every day.  What can I say?

We opted for a an upholstered bed because I like that it feels a little more feminine and softer – literally – which is if you’re a movie-in-bed person like me… 🙂  Replacing the current bedside tables with these circular wooden side tables gave the space a modern rustic feel to match the rest of the house.

To save space and add a serious punch of style, we opted for a barn door. This simple addition added so much character to the bedroom and broke up the gray and white with a fun pop of color.
